Real Life Options is opening a new Supported Living service in Ilkeston to provide support to people with autism, learning disabilities, and complex needs. We are ideally looking for candidates with relevant experience.
We offer individualized support packages and promote independence to help people live fulfilling lives within their own homes. The accommodation is purpose-built, consisting of individual apartments and bungalows.
The service includes 12 apartments for individuals with mild learning disabilities, 4 bungalows for those with higher complex needs, and 4 bungalows for people displaying behaviors of concern.
The Role
You will support individuals in their own homes to live as independently as possible. Responsibilities include following daily plans, assisting with financial management, domestic tasks, medication administration, personal care, meal planning, maintaining relationships, and helping to find new friendships.
A key aspect of the role is encouraging participation in community activities to promote social inclusion and exploring opportunities for growth and development, such as volunteering or further education.
Shift Patterns
You will work on a rota, including weekends, evenings, and bank holidays, with planned time off. Flexibility to cover any shift pattern over a 7-day period is essential.
